**Q: Do the Lumenkit iOS and Android SDKs have feature parity?**

Mostly. Core APIs — auth, sync, and offline caching — behave identically. However, background refresh is iOS-only for now, and the Android SDK ships push batching first. The parity matrix in the Lumenkit wiki tracks gaps per release. If you find an undocumented discrepancy, report it to the SDK team by email.

escalation mailbox, kagef-kawef: frador_zorix@tolvaqlabs.internal

Ticket: Signature check failed on workflow bundle v2.4.1. As part of migrating the nightly cron jobs to the Threadmill workflow engine, we repackaged the retention and billing jobs into a single signed bundle. The Threadmill gate on the Varnholt cluster rejected it with a verification error at 02:14. Root cause: the bundle was signed with the retired cron-era key after last month's rotation. The old key is revoked; do not reuse it. Re-sign the bundle and redeploy using the current key below.

rollout seal: bky19_eMLCfa2rZ3EgiNqssvu

Subject: Ticket-pricing experiment going live Thursday

Team, the Farelight pricing experiment starts Thursday for 10% of Brindlewood Arena buyers. Some customers will see dynamic prices on the checkout page; this is expected, not a bug. Route confused tickets to the Farelight queue rather than refunding. The experiment runs two weeks. Reference the build below when escalating.

session token of kagup-hahaf = htk3_2b8